From 2da376c7c9623a5a5d2cee37469e13df659727d3 Mon Sep 17 00:00:00 2001 From: Daniel <845765@qq.com> Date: Mon, 21 Oct 2024 23:31:15 +0800 Subject: [PATCH] :art: Improve database paging loading https://github.com/siyuan-note/siyuan/issues/12780 --- kernel/api/av.go |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/kernel/api/av.go b/kernel/api/av.go index 190aab120..de1ae7f35 100644 --- a/kernel/api/av.go +++ b/kernel/api/av.go @@ -560,12 +560,18 @@ func renderAttributeView(c *gin.Context) { var views []map[string]interface{} for _, v := range attrView.Views { + pSize := 10 + if nil != v.Table && av.LayoutTypeTable == v.LayoutType { + pSize = v.Table.PageSize + } + view := map[string]interface{}{ "id": v.ID, "icon": v.Icon, "name": v.Name, "hideAttrViewName": v.HideAttrViewName, "type": v.LayoutType, + "pageSize": pSize, } views = append(views, view)